Output 66d3956dee0b847e44b3ffac9e9369160dce61b74e5688bd4de036b89616ebca:5

value
5139685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17e0c7e7cc1083eeca254f1897886b534d52199 OP_EQUAL
address
3Lni9fHGRs89u62YX8yNTTUzoBNUJjaqRZ
transaction
66d3956dee0b847e44b3ffac9e9369160dce61b74e5688bd4de036b89616ebca
spent
true